How to prepare for a job interview at Avon Search & Selection
✨Show Your Creative Side
As an Activities & Lifestyle Coordinator, creativity is key! Prepare some fun and engaging activity ideas that you could implement in the role. This will not only showcase your creativity but also demonstrate your understanding of what makes activities enjoyable for the elderly.
✨Be Bubbly and Personable
This role requires a bubbly personality, so let that shine through during your interview! Practice speaking with enthusiasm and warmth. Remember, they’re looking for someone who can connect with residents, so show them your friendly side.
✨Research the Centre
Familiarise yourself with the specific retirement care centre you’re applying to. Understand their values, the types of activities they currently offer, and any unique aspects of their community. This knowledge will help you tailor your answers and show genuine interest.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ect questions about how you would handle various situations with residents. Think of examples from your past experiences where you successfully planned activities or resolved conflicts.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ses clearly.
